Today Cristabelle welcomes singer/songwriter Judy Paster, to share her powerful testimony through deep adversity, and how through it all she learned to stand strong and walk in confidence. Her inspiring story will remind you that no matter what you’ve been through there is still hope, and your life has meaning and value.

•ABOUT JUDY•

Americana Artist Judy Paster comes from a place of pouring her heart, faith, & pain into songs. Her experiences as a teenager traumatized by drugs and abuse, flinging the pain into a gypsy lifestyle of van living, as well as her fathers death from Alzheimers, have all shaped the person and artist she is today. Not devoid of suffering, yet ever hopeful & seeking a better life, Judy has emerged with an undeniable strength that expresses itself through her music, as she incorporates a fresh folk country sound into cleverly and beautifully written songs. Judy has spent the last year writing and recording the Album, “LIKE STARDUST” with producer Bill McDermott of Omni Sound Studios, located on Music Row in Nashville. She has been sharpening her skills playing alongside hit songwriters and musicians at infamous Nashville venues such as 3rd and Lindsley, The Bluebird Cafe and The Listening Room.
